While in Greek mythology, Arcadia was the home of Pan, god of the wild, it is not just an imaginary place of peace. In the Greek Peloponnese exists a pastoral region called Arcadia (its capital city is Tripoli), known for the innocent beauty of its people.
The showy blooms of the magnolia tree display one of the first blooms ever in existence, and while their ancient history offers us much delight and scent to appreciate in the springtime, their leaves have their own special beauty.

These are leaves of a magnolia tree found in a secluded area of a park close to home. They were just unfurling, and they looked utopian in their idyllic, newborn freshness. The refreshing, simple harmony of their colour and lines captivated me: this was subtle, amorphous poetry in the woods!
The heavy rains precluded me from capturing the blossoms of the tree this year, but I was very happy to capture this unspoiled greenery: magnolia leaves captured in natural light; the composition created of two macro images merged together ; a hint of organic grain wash; squared .... nature in all its splendour :)
